Transaction 8151679374252eb813c1399b2aa379528fa13c793860fda6922cc3b664717e37
1 Input
1 Output
-
8151679374252eb813c1399b2aa379528fa13c793860fda6922cc3b664717e37:0
- value
- 84942
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 5e7f0e8b4a994e51a2dfa0450114bb0aa1f3f828 OP_EQUAL
- address
- 3AJfedxHdMXPoKW7RtkR1ZAoNjxt9fVjq3